Dates that are good for you and your wallet

You may be stretching your budget, but don’t let it affect your love life.

The new school year means tons of potential partners to choose from for those who are single. And it all can be done without breaking the bank.

Here are four date ideas that are either super cheap or completely free:

Ice skating

The Mullins Center offers free access to the ice rink when you bring your own skates at scheduled intervals.

Whether you have not been on the ice before or are a seasoned pro, skating is the perfect choice for a first (or any) date. If you and your date are arguably Olympic medal-worthy skaters, this is the time to get to know each other since you have the opportunity for more conversation and less embarrassing trip-ups.

If you’re an expert and your date’s never hit the ice before, you’re in luck because there are few things cuter than having an athletic man or woman carry you in his or her strong arms. If you both suck, embrace the awkwardness. There’s going to be plenty of falls, but this is the perfect time to show that you can laugh at yourself and have a good time.

Cook a meal

This can be a cheaper alternative to dining out. Almost every dorm is equipped with a kitchen and cooking tools, so it’s actually easier to cook in your dorm than having to travel into town.

If you live off campus, chances are you already have a fully-equipped kitchen. Instead of cooking the meal by yourself and having it ready for your date, buy the groceries together and cook together.

Cooking a meal together is a great way to bond because it allows you to communicate and work together as a couple to create something you can both enjoy.

Spend the day in Northampton

You don’t need any money to enjoy a day in Northampton. The streets of Noho are known for their cute boutiques and restaurants, but there’s a lot of free entertainment that takes place downtown. Musical performances, political rallies and the population’s eccentricities are all free to observe downtown.

There is also a large park just off the beaten path of downtown Northampton where you can spend a beautiful Saturday afternoon. Transit is also free for UMass students.

Take a group exercise class together

The couple that works out together stays together. This is a date recommended for couples that have already been dating for a while because there is very little talking involved.

However, trying to keep in shape with each other can be fun and easier than doing it on your own. A little competition is healthy in any relationship, so challenge each other to see who can do more reps or last in a Zumba class the longest. Besides, exercise has many health benefits that include reducing the effects of depression and stress, which will add up to a healthier and longer-lasting relationship.
